Crystal structure of Acanthamoeba polyphaga mimivirus nucleoside diphosphate kinase complexed with CDPCrystal structure of Acanthamoeba polyphaga mimivirus nucleoside diphosphate kinase complexed with CDP
Structural highlights
FunctionNDK_MIMIV Plays a role in the synthesis of nucleoside triphosphates. This activity may optimize the replication of the AT-rich (73%) viral genome in a thymidine-limited host environment.
